Documentary Reveals How Emancipated Slaves Began New Lives After Civil War

Your browser doesn’t support HTML5 audio

Wednesday marks the end of Black History Month, and we have a story that begins at the end of the Civil War in 1865. Four million African-American slaves were emancipated. In the chaos following war, where would they go? How would they reunite with family?

David Freudberg of Humankind explores this history in his new documentary, “ The Freed People.”
